What is Typhoid and Why It Needs Attention?
Typhoid is a bacterial infection caused by Salmonella Typhi. It typically spreads through contaminated food and water. Typhoid can cause severe complications if left untreated, including intestinal bleeding and perforation. Early diagnosis and appropriate treatment are crucial to prevent these complications and ensure a full recovery. Therefore, prompt attention and access to quality healthcare are essential when suspecting Typhoid.
Common Causes of Typhoid
The most frequent primary cause of Typhoid: Consuming food or beverages contaminated with the Salmonella Typhi bacteria.
The most common secondary cause of Typhoid: Poor sanitation and hygiene practices, especially inadequate handwashing after using the toilet or before preparing food.

Symptoms of Typhoid That Need Medical Attention
The most concerning symptom of Typhoid: A persistently high fever that gradually increases over several days, often reaching 103-104°F (39-40°C).
A symptom indicating the condition is worsening: Severe abdominal pain, accompanied by constipation or diarrhoea, suggesting potential intestinal involvement.
A symptom that requires immediate medical help: The appearance of rose-coloured spots on the abdomen or chest, indicating a more advanced stage of the infection and potential complications.
Diagnosing Typhoid and When to Seek Medical Help
If you suspect you have Typhoid, seeking immediate medical attention is crucial. Your doctor will start by taking a detailed medical history, asking about your symptoms, recent travel, and possible exposure to contaminated food or water. A physical examination will also be performed to check for fever, abdominal tenderness, and other signs of infection. Diagnostic tests are essential to confirm the diagnosis. These usually include a blood culture to identify the presence of Salmonella Typhi bacteria in your bloodstream. Stool and urine cultures may also be performed. A Widal test, although less sensitive, may sometimes be used. Typhoid Treatments and Remedies
Effective Treatment for Typhoid in Balewadi involves a multi-faceted approach, addressing both the infection and its symptoms while supporting the body's natural healing processes.
Medical treatments: The primary treatment for Typhoid is antibiotics. Commonly prescribed antibiotics include azithromycin, ciprofloxacin, and ceftriaxone. The choice of antibiotic will depend on the severity of the infection and antibiotic resistance patterns in the area. It is crucial to complete the entire course of antibiotics as prescribed by your doctor, even if you start feeling better. In severe cases, hospitalisation may be necessary to provide intravenous fluids and manage complications. Symptom management includes using paracetamol to reduce fever and pain.
Home remedies: Adequate rest is essential for recovery. Drinking plenty of fluids, such as water, clear broths, and electrolyte solutions, is crucial to prevent dehydration, especially if you have diarrhoea or vomiting. A light, easily digestible diet is recommended. Avoid spicy, oily, and processed foods, which can irritate the digestive system. Consuming probiotics may help restore the balance of gut bacteria after antibiotic treatment.
Lifestyle changes: Practising good hygiene is crucial to prevent the spread of Typhoid. This includes frequent handwashing with soap and water, especially after using the toilet and before preparing or eating food. Avoid drinking untreated water and eating food from unreliable sources, particularly street vendors. Ensure that food is properly cooked and stored at safe temperatures. If you are caring for someone with Typhoid, take extra precautions to avoid contamination.
